Acclaimed novelist Alix Ohlin visits Hudson for StoryFest 2019

Greenwood’s StoryFest 2019 is thrilled to welcome Alix Ohlin, whose latest novel Dual Citizens has just been shortlisted for both the Giller and Rogers Writers’ Trust prizes for best Canadian fiction. Ohlin, who chairs the Creative Writing program at the University of British Columbia, is visiting from Vancouver to discuss and read from her book. Copies will be available for purchase and signing.
